
Geeetech Pro B Fan Mount for Titan Extruder and V6 Hot End
thingiverse
I designed this after printing my E3D mount - a remix of GarzaDB's design by Ade2, which itself is a remix of Gyrobot's original work :) - but I couldn't find any good fan mount designs that worked well with my Geeetech Pro B. So I created one myself. It doesn't interfere with the other hardware when homing, so the printed plastic bushing mount can easily push up against the x limit switch without issue. The duct fits snugly onto my fan, requiring no glue; however, if you encounter difficulties, a small amount of epoxy should fix it. Epoxy usually fixes most problems I face, except for superglue, which didn't work with the plastic my fan was made from, so avoid using that. This design should fit any E3D Titan / V6 hot end setups, but ultimately that's up to you to decide. You'll need a couple of M3 nuts to fit into the hex slots on the mount plate - I used lock nuts - plus a couple of M3 screws for the fan (20mm or so) and some M3 screws for connecting to the Titan, similar to the ones it came with but about 5mm longer. The instructions should be fairly self-explanatory. Ade2's original design was the best one I saw, and it fits nicely on my printer.
